Window Replacement Cost

There are many factors that affect the cost of window replacement. The kind of window and the glass you choose will significantly impact the final price as can the frame material, size and style of the window. For example, a double glazed window replacement-pane window is typically more expensive than a single-pane one due to the fact that the cost of the window is spread over a larger surface area. Wood is a popular choice for frames due to its durability and aesthetic appeal. However there are other options too, such as vinyl and metal frames.

The size of the window can influence the total replacement cost Larger windows will require more materials than smaller windows. Additionally, specialty glass and energy-efficient options can increase the overall cost of your project. These include the insulated glass units (IGUs) comprised of two panes of tempered glass with a gas such as Krypton or argon in between to improve home insulation and lower energy bills.

It is always recommended to work with an expert window installation company to handle any major glass Replacement glass for window. If you attempt to replace windows yourself can result in secondary damage to the frame, leaks of water and poor energy efficiency ultimately costing you more money over time.

If the window is broken due to a burglary or bad weather, or a break in you must seek out a glazier for urgent repairs. Emergency glass replacement specialists usually work 24 hours a day and provide a range of different window repair services to address the issue swiftly.

Lastly, you should also factor in the potential wait time when calculating your window replacement costs. Due to supply chain issues some companies may be slower than usual when producing and installing new windows. It's best to consult with a company prior to purchasing windows to find out more about their production and install schedules. This way, you'll have a better idea of the time you'll need to wait until your new windows are installed.

Window Replacement Time

Many homeowners are forced to replace windows because of damage, but the right glass for your needs can provide more than aesthetics. The right glass can improve the efficiency of your home by blocking the UV radiation and providing thermal insulation. In the long run, this can help to lower energy costs and improve the comfort levels.

The timeline for completing a project can vary, based on whether it is just a broken pane or if an entire window replacement is required. The type of glass required and the necessity for the frame to be prepared is contingent upon this. The frame should be sanded to the bare wooden surface prior to installing the new glass. This can be accomplished with the utility blade and wirebrush. It will ensure a strong seal and a sturdy installation.

The final step is to replace the glass and put in the spring clips or vinyl splines. This is more difficult if the frame is constructed from wood. A professional might be required to assist you. After the spline or clips are set the installer will apply the glazing compound to the frame and the glass. After that, the glazier's points are then inserted into the glass's corner and then driven into the wood with the glazing tool. Finally, the kneaded glazing is then applied to the entire glass's perimeter and then pressed into place by using fingers to ensure a secure and secure seal.

Tempered glass is the most sought-after residential glazing. It is durable, strong, and scratch-resistant. It is also available in various colors and tints to give the window a distinctive appearance. It is also possible to use tinted and frosted glass to create privacy without sacrificing visual clarity or light transmission. This kind of glass is suitable to create windows facing either south or west, since it protects the interior from the harsh sun's light. Double-paned windows using Krypton gas or argon between the panes are perfect for greater performance. This can help in controlling the transfer of cold and heat, and make your home more comfortable throughout the season.

Window Replacement Safety

New windows for replacement can do more than just enhance the aesthetics of your home. They can also improve the security and safety of your home. Your family's safety and loved ones is among the most important factors you can think about when you are planning any major home improvement project, including window replacements.

New windows make it much more difficult for burglars to break into your home. They have improved locking mechanisms to stop windows being opened forcefully and offer better protection from glass breaking. They also cut down on noise from outside noise. This is crucial when you are surrounded by noisy neighbors or live near the midst of a busy street.

Another way that replacement windows can enhance your home's security is by offering an easy escape route in times of emergency. In the event of an emergency, older windows can pose an issue because they could be warped or painted shut. Additionally, picture windows can't be opened, so they can't provide a safe way out of your house during an emergency situation.

Modern windows, however, are designed with your family's safety in mind. Some windows offer the option to open your windows from either the top or bottom, which means that even if your window is damaged, you can escape with safety through the other side. Additionally, the majority of windows are made from laminated or impact glass that is held together by a plastic interlayer. It is more difficult to break.

The majority of replacement windows feature strong frames that are resistant to dents, scratches, and other typical circumstances that could weaken it. They also have high-quality locks that protect your family from intruders or other potential dangers.

Window Replacement Applications

Homeowners have many options for replacement glass for windows. They can choose from clear or insulated glass sheets for doors, window panes, railings, and decks. Insulated glass can save homeowners money on energy bills and also protect their interior from UV rays of the sun. Glass sheets are available in a variety of shapes, sizes and thicknesses as well as colors. They can also be textured to create a unique look and feel for homes.

The cost of replacing a single window varies depending on the type of glass needed. Clear glass is usually cheaper. It is more durable and is able to withstand physical impacts better than other kinds of glass. This kind of glass is usually suggested for new construction and replacement for homes with windows that have been in use for a long time.

For triple-pane and double glazed replacement windows-pane windows, the choice of glass will depend on the homeowner's budget as well as their desire for energy efficiency. For instance, low-emissivity glass features a metallic oxide coating that blocks infrared and ultraviolet light, which helps reduce energy loss and helps keep the interiors of the house warm. This kind of glass can increase a window's efficiency by up to 30 percent.

Alternatively, homeowners can choose argon-gas-filled windows. These help reduce condensation and block UV Rays. These windows are more costly however they can will save homeowners money on energy bills. It is recommended to ask an expert's opinion when deciding on the kind of glass to put in a window.

Another aspect that affects the cost of replacing a window is the size. The cost of replacing windows with larger sizes is usually more expensive than one with a smaller size. Additionally, a frame needs to be changed to accommodate the new kind of glass for windows replacement. Installation is more complex and takes longer, so homeowners may need to employ experts.

Homeowners can make their replacement windows more affordable by scheduling the project during off-season. During this time, window companies are less occupied and can offer discounted rates to attract more customers. Additionally, they can provide a warranty to guarantee their work. It can also reduce labor costs as the company has fewer tasks to complete at one time.
